diff --git a/README.md b/README.md
index 285dc035..71272daf 100644
--- a/README.md
+++ b/README.md
@@ -645,7 +645,7 @@ If there are actions for a webhook, events are emitted for both, the webhook nam
| [`code_scanning_alert`](https://docs.github.com/en/webhooks/webhook-events-and-payloads#code_scanning_alert) | `appeared_in_branch`
`closed_by_user`
`created`
`fixed`
`reopened`
`reopened_by_user` |
| [`commit_comment`](https://docs.github.com/en/webhooks/webhook-events-and-payloads#commit_comment) | `created` |
| [`create`](https://docs.github.com/en/webhooks/webhook-events-and-payloads#create) | |
-| [`custom_property`](https://docs.github.com/en/webhooks/webhook-events-and-payloads#custom_property) | `created`
`deleted`
`updated` |
+| [`custom_property`](https://docs.github.com/en/webhooks/webhook-events-and-payloads#custom_property) | `created`
`deleted`
`promote_to_enterprise`
`updated` |
| [`custom_property_values`](https://docs.github.com/en/webhooks/webhook-events-and-payloads#custom_property_values) | `updated` |
| [`delete`](https://docs.github.com/en/webhooks/webhook-events-and-payloads#delete) | |
| [`dependabot_alert`](https://docs.github.com/en/webhooks/webhook-events-and-payloads#dependabot_alert) | `auto_dismissed`
`auto_reopened`
`created`
`dismissed`
`fixed`
`reintroduced`
`reopened` |
@@ -663,7 +663,7 @@ If there are actions for a webhook, events are emitted for both, the webhook nam
| [`installation_repositories`](https://docs.github.com/en/webhooks/webhook-events-and-payloads#installation_repositories) | `added`
`removed` |
| [`installation_target`](https://docs.github.com/en/webhooks/webhook-events-and-payloads#installation_target) | `renamed` |
| [`issue_comment`](https://docs.github.com/en/webhooks/webhook-events-and-payloads#issue_comment) | `created`
`deleted`
`edited` |
-| [`issues`](https://docs.github.com/en/webhooks/webhook-events-and-payloads#issues) | `assigned`
`closed`
`deleted`
`demilestoned`
`edited`
`labeled`
`locked`
`milestoned`
`opened`
`pinned`
`reopened`
`transferred`
`unassigned`
`unlabeled`
`unlocked`
`unpinned` |
+| [`issues`](https://docs.github.com/en/webhooks/webhook-events-and-payloads#issues) | `assigned`
`closed`
`deleted`
`demilestoned`
`edited`
`labeled`
`locked`
`milestoned`
`opened`
`pinned`
`reopened`
`transferred`
`typed`
`unassigned`
`unlabeled`
`unlocked`
`unpinned`
`untyped` |
| [`label`](https://docs.github.com/en/webhooks/webhook-events-and-payloads#label) | `created`
`deleted`
`edited` |
| [`marketplace_purchase`](https://docs.github.com/en/webhooks/webhook-events-and-payloads#marketplace_purchase) | `cancelled`
`changed`
`pending_change`
`pending_change_cancelled`
`purchased` |
| [`member`](https://docs.github.com/en/webhooks/webhook-events-and-payloads#member) | `added`
`edited`
`removed` |
diff --git a/package-lock.json b/package-lock.json
index fef6f28b..57ffbb97 100644
--- a/package-lock.json
+++ b/package-lock.json
@@ -9,12 +9,12 @@
"version": "0.0.0-development",
"license": "MIT",
"dependencies": {
- "@octokit/openapi-webhooks-types": "10.3.0",
+ "@octokit/openapi-webhooks-types": "10.4.0",
"@octokit/request-error": "^6.1.7",
"@octokit/webhooks-methods": "^5.1.1"
},
"devDependencies": {
- "@octokit/openapi-webhooks": "10.3.0",
+ "@octokit/openapi-webhooks": "10.4.0",
"@octokit/tsconfig": "^4.0.0",
"@types/node": "^22.0.0",
"@vitest/coverage-v8": "^3.0.0",
@@ -618,9 +618,9 @@
"license": "MIT"
},
"node_modules/@octokit/openapi-webhooks": {
- "version": "10.3.0",
- "resolved": "https://registry.npmjs.org/@octokit/openapi-webhooks/-/openapi-webhooks-10.3.0.tgz",
- "integrity": "sha512-GJRboZn0Hjjwi1RtLK/NHxB3eIvRew0rBALcpVc/jKYypZcO+mv3UCgfeijqnq6Wh8nK4KQ5xcEIN3sPLVLQhw==",
+ "version": "10.4.0",
+ "resolved": "https://registry.npmjs.org/@octokit/openapi-webhooks/-/openapi-webhooks-10.4.0.tgz",
+ "integrity": "sha512-3RTHHqJ86w0/6FDgumuYcKTZuowFZzG/YcuJdGQTGVy/Fe5BodbYiu8VmgRzXxijEQJp8Uh+dZw9a+YVQCC+UA==",
"dev": true,
"license": "MIT",
"engines": {
@@ -628,9 +628,9 @@
}
},
"node_modules/@octokit/openapi-webhooks-types": {
- "version": "10.3.0",
- "resolved": "https://registry.npmjs.org/@octokit/openapi-webhooks-types/-/openapi-webhooks-types-10.3.0.tgz",
- "integrity": "sha512-Dog+FB4pvsfcGZ9CFyYwb7I6K4QkzCDuN0H3hh5Nr9mMQ4wbBceqUKyJNKN2A0SQ6j4UU3CYNuvfoX9mQlhLUQ==",
+ "version": "10.4.0",
+ "resolved": "https://registry.npmjs.org/@octokit/openapi-webhooks-types/-/openapi-webhooks-types-10.4.0.tgz",
+ "integrity": "sha512-HMiF7FUiVBYfp8pPijMTkWuPELQB6XkPftrnSuK1C1YXaaq2+0ganiQkorEQfXTmhtwlgHJwXT6P8miVhIyjQA==",
"license": "MIT"
},
"node_modules/@octokit/request-error": {
diff --git a/package.json b/package.json
index 50ede621..e840c350 100644
--- a/package.json
+++ b/package.json
@@ -44,12 +44,12 @@
]
},
"dependencies": {
- "@octokit/openapi-webhooks-types": "10.3.0",
+ "@octokit/openapi-webhooks-types": "10.4.0",
"@octokit/request-error": "^6.1.7",
"@octokit/webhooks-methods": "^5.1.1"
},
"devDependencies": {
- "@octokit/openapi-webhooks": "10.3.0",
+ "@octokit/openapi-webhooks": "10.4.0",
"@octokit/tsconfig": "^4.0.0",
"@types/node": "^22.0.0",
"@vitest/coverage-v8": "^3.0.0",
diff --git a/src/generated/webhook-identifiers.ts b/src/generated/webhook-identifiers.ts
index 74077de3..252e0418 100644
--- a/src/generated/webhook-identifiers.ts
+++ b/src/generated/webhook-identifiers.ts
@@ -32,6 +32,7 @@ export type EventPayloadMap = {
custom_property:
| WebhookEventDefinition<"custom-property-created">
| WebhookEventDefinition<"custom-property-deleted">
+ | WebhookEventDefinition<"custom-property-promoted-to-enterprise">
| WebhookEventDefinition<"custom-property-updated">;
custom_property_values: WebhookEventDefinition<"custom-property-values-updated">;
delete: WebhookEventDefinition<"delete">;
@@ -103,10 +104,12 @@ export type EventPayloadMap = {
| WebhookEventDefinition<"issues-pinned">
| WebhookEventDefinition<"issues-reopened">
| WebhookEventDefinition<"issues-transferred">
+ | WebhookEventDefinition<"issues-typed">
| WebhookEventDefinition<"issues-unassigned">
| WebhookEventDefinition<"issues-unlabeled">
| WebhookEventDefinition<"issues-unlocked">
- | WebhookEventDefinition<"issues-unpinned">;
+ | WebhookEventDefinition<"issues-unpinned">
+ | WebhookEventDefinition<"issues-untyped">;
label:
| WebhookEventDefinition<"label-created">
| WebhookEventDefinition<"label-deleted">
diff --git a/src/generated/webhook-names.ts b/src/generated/webhook-names.ts
index 592d3a6a..a56e2066 100644
--- a/src/generated/webhook-names.ts
+++ b/src/generated/webhook-names.ts
@@ -31,6 +31,7 @@ export const emitterEventNames = [
"custom_property",
"custom_property.created",
"custom_property.deleted",
+ "custom_property.promote_to_enterprise",
"custom_property.updated",
"custom_property_values",
"custom_property_values.updated",
@@ -108,10 +109,12 @@ export const emitterEventNames = [
"issues.pinned",
"issues.reopened",
"issues.transferred",
+ "issues.typed",
"issues.unassigned",
"issues.unlabeled",
"issues.unlocked",
"issues.unpinned",
+ "issues.untyped",
"label",
"label.created",
"label.deleted",